How to get SIM card out of old iPhone--it won't open

Got the new iPhone 13. Opened SIM card "door". Now I cannot open iPhone 11 SIM card Door. I stick the pin in the hole and nothing will happen

It takes a pretty hard push.


That said, don't use the sim card from an iPhone 11 in an iPhone 13. An iPhone 11 sim card is not a 5G card. Either get a new Sim card from your carrier provisioned for 5G service or contact your cellular provider and have them set up your phone number on your new phone using the eSim built into the phone. I don't have a sim card in my 13 Pro or 13 Pro Max and eSim is fantastic.
